Police say the person's injured but in a stable condition, while three arrests have been made as investigations continue.
Officers were called to a pub in St Peter Port, that they're not naming, at 4 o'clock yesterday afternoon (16 December).
Police describe the mass fight in the bar as 'serious.'
They're asking people not to share phone footage of the fight on social media, as it's 'particularly violent' and 'many people may not want to see it.'
Police say they have copies and are analysing them as part of their investigation.
They say the licensee of the pub has given them their full co-operation.
Police want anyone who was in the bar at the time of the fight, and has not already spoken to officers, to make contact with them.
Three people have been arrested and the investigation continues.
Police were called to a number of incidents in St Peter Port last night and a further person has been arrested over an alleged assault at the North Plantation.

Officers were posting on social media as part of their #TweetontheBeat operation, which gives people an insight into their work in the busy lead up to Christmas.
